During our 26 years as leading educators in the creative visual arts, it has been important for us to present relevant, contemporary and industry-recognised courses. By constantly engaging with and developing relationships with design businesses and industry consultants, we have achieved this goal.

Each year 25 industry awards are issued to our graduates from businesses that support iscd's mission to provide quality creative education. Consultants and industry professionals in specialty areas of colour and design application not only advise us but develop and teach our courses.

A variety of working opportunities await our graduates depending on their individual goals. Application of their knowledge and skills is wide and can include the following recent occupations of some of our graduates:

  • Part-time freelance businesses in decorating and colour styling
  • Stylists for magazines, visual displays and promotions
  • Colour advisers to industry for product development
  • Interior decoration and real estate styling
  • Consultant colour/designers for architects and developers
  • Creating and exhibiting artworks in galleries
  • Marketing and sales in retail and wholesale interior design businesses
  • Developing homewares and designing new products
  • Colour consulting to home owners and commercial clients
